These are no-expense-spared thick boneless steaks from the top neck of an XL sea bass. Cooked, their taste is sublime but you don't need to cook them - they're equally subllime raw so you could use them for sushi and sashimi. Our large sea bass is typically landed on the UK's south coast of the UK at Newhaven, Plymouth or Newlyn.
Returning customers please note that this is the cut we used to call "bullets"... we now use the term "loin steaks". We sell two alternative cuts: fillet steaks (same price) and fillet portions (a little less expensive).

![]() | Catch Method |
Hand pole & line | Caught using the traditional fishing rod and line |
Longline | Caught using a long line that has baited hooks and floats attached along its length |
Dived | Hand caught using divers |
Foraged | Caught by foraging along the beach |
Pots & Traps | Caught using stationary pots or traps that are placed along the ocean floor. |
Dredges | Caught using a net with a heavy steel frame that is dragged along the ocean floor. |
Gill netting | Caught using a curtain of netting that hangs in the water using floats. Usually does not touch the ocean floor. |
Seine net | Caught using a ring of netting in the open ocean with floats at the top and pinched at the bottom. |
Trawled | Caught using a large fishing net dragged behind a fishing boat |
Netted | Caught using any of the types of netting |
